Production Manufacturing Operator
Overhead Door/Wayne Dalton in Pensacola, Florida is looking for a full-time Production Manufacturing Operator to join their team to assist in the operation of designated and assigned equipment and machinery including but not limited to the specific press, mill, down stacker, and uncoiler.

- Responsible for assigned area start up procedure and end procedure. Other duties as assigned by management.
- Training is required for controlled shutdowns, emergency shutdowns, lock out tag out, and crane use. After completion of training the employee is responsible for these procedures when required or necessary.
- Stack empty pallets for removal each day.
- Verify product specification and product quality through inspection, observation, and measuring work pieces at the start of each new rack, pallet, and coil change.
- Adjust machine / equipment performance to meet product specifications and quality standards.
- Utilize hand and power tools, cranes, and other material handling devices for manufacturing assistance.
Qualifications:
- Industrial manufacturing experience desired.
- Able to read, speak, and understand work instructions in English.
- Ability to add, subtract, multiply, and divide in all units of measure.
- Frequent bending, pushing / pulling, reaching and lifting periodically up to75 pounds.
- Regularly lifting up to 50 pounds.
- Ability to stand on feet for up to 90% of shift.
- Must wear the required PPE for each assigned area.
- Must follow proper safety techniques for the job assigned, keeping safety at the forefront for all team members.
- Keep a clean and well-maintained workspace throughout the shift.
